Tony Talk: Best Direction of a Musical, COME FROM AWAY's Christopher Ashley
by Nicole Rosky - Jun 11, 2017

Christopher Ashley has won the 2017 Tony Award for Best Direction of a Musical for Come From Away. He also received nominations for MEMPHIS and THE ROCK HORROR PICTURE SHOW. His other Broadway credits include Xanadu, Leap of Faith, and All Shook Up. West End credits include Memphis.

VIDEO: Get A First Look At Broadway-Bound ESCAPE TO MARGARITAVILLE
by Alan Henry - May 30, 2017

Escape to Margaritaville includes brand new music, specifically written for the musical by Jimmy Buffett, along with many of his hit songs that are near-and-dear to fans' hearts. The original story was created by co-book writers Greg Garcia ('My Name is Earl') and Mike O'Malley ('Survivor's Remorse,' 'Shameless'). Playhouse Artistic Director and three-time Tony Award nominee Christopher Ashley directs, and the creative team also includes Tony Award-nominated Choreographer Kelly Devine, Scenic Designer Walt Spangler, Tony Award-winning Costume Designer Paul Tazewell, two-time Tony Award-winning Lighting Designer Howell Binkley, two-time Tony Award-winning Sound Designer Brian Ronan, Tony Award-nominee Christopher Jahnke as Music Supervisor.

STAGE TUBE: On This Day for 3/24/16- ALL SHOOK UP!
by Nicole Rosky - Mar 24, 2016

Today in 2005, All Shook Up opened at the Palace Theatre, where it ran for 213 performances.All Shook Up is a jukebox musical with Elvis Presley music, with a book by Joe DiPietro. The story is based on William Shakespeare's Twelfth Night. Directed by Christopher Ashley, with choreography by Ken Roberson, the original Broadway cast included Cheyenne Jackson (Chad), Jenn Gambatese (Natalie Haller/'Ed'), and Jonathan Hadary (Jim Haller).

STAGE TUBE: On This Day for 10/24/15- Raul Esparza
by Nicole Rosky - Oct 24, 2015

Happy Birthday Raul Esparza! Since making his Broadway debut, Esparza has become only the second actor to receive Tony nominations in all four eligible acting categories. Most recently he took on the role of con artist Jonas Nightingale in the Broadway musical adaptation of Leap of Faith directed by Christopher Ashley. Additional Broadway credits include The Rocky Horror Show, Taboo, Company, Arcadia, and more!
